    You mean to tell me that used car salesmen AREN'T 100% honest?!

    The McDoakes' car is getting old and less and less reliable. So Mrs. McDoakes orders Joe to trade it in and get a better quality used car. This is a tall order, as Joe is a complete idiot and allowing him anywhere near the car dealership is an accident waiting to happen. Not surprisingly, this lamb among the wolves soon is taken advantage of and ends up in a heap of trouble by the end of the picture.

    This installment of Joe McDoakes is one that will entertain mostly because just about everyone hates used car dealers and can laugh at the cartoonish way they're portrayed in this film. In other words, we can relate to the situation...no matter how ridiculous. Well worth seeing and quite funny.

    So You Want To Get Ripped Off

    Phyllis Coates talks George O'Hanlon into trading in his old car for a new one so they can drive to the poorhouse in style. Unfortunately for him, that means he needs to go to a used car lot, where they specialize in double talk and selling you your own auto.

    Used car salesmen long had a reputation of cheating their customers. Given the low auto production of the 1930s and the conversion of auto factories to war production during the 1940s, cars were in exceedingly short supply, and dishonest salesmen took advantage of their customers. Writer-director Richard Bare used the long-running Joe McDoakes series to make fun of a lot of shifty practices. Here's an example.

    Fair McDoakes Short

    So You Want to Buy a Used Car (1951)

    ** 1/2 (out of 4)

    Decent entry in the Joe McDoakes series has Alice forcing him to trade in their junk car for a used one. Joe goes to a local dealer where he gets taken advantage of but in ways you wouldn't expect. This certainly isn't the best film in the series but it's a decent one that has a few nice laughs. The one major problem though is that it keeps repeating a joke dealing with car horns and this here wasn't funny the first time and it's certainly not funny the third and fourth times. The highlight of the film would have to be a sequence where Joe thinks if he wrecks his car that he'll get a brand new one but he isn't aware of a twist that happened earlier. Again, this isn't the greatest in the series but fans of George O'Hanlon should get a few laughs out of it.
